v0l / zap.stream

Nostr live streaming
https://zap.stream
MIT License
33 stars 12 forks source link

added PIP button in order to skip full screen & launch picture-in-picture #6

Closed stacktoshi closed 6 months ago

stacktoshi commented 6 months ago
Screenshot 2024-05-06 at 9 41 48 AM

demo: https://zap-pip.nostril.cam/naddr1qqjrzvrzx93njep4943rsde3956r2e3494sn2e3k943x2dpjxc6nwcf4xcckvqg3waehxw309ahx7um5wgh8w6twv5hsygx0gknt5ymr44ldyyaq0rn3p5jpzkh8y8ymg773a06ytr4wldxz55psgqqqwens76sav9

note: there's currently a bug in the react-use-pip package that prevents the pip state from being correctly set when the exit pip button is used in the browser UI. I have a PR to fix that here: https://github.com/DawChihLiou/react-use-pip/pull/11. If it doesn't get merged in a timely manner, I can publish my own version or find a substitute.